Output ec6b50bae99e921c2175d7908d333b8757e1f974b22c3ee022a56ad1795bb759:0

value
21957000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a82cd613a78a8b61b1db7051a2ca04c7aea78911 OP_EQUAL
address
MPEPTw8XPQ2peyKspaVzjpHPxPPe2FJ4L5
transaction
ec6b50bae99e921c2175d7908d333b8757e1f974b22c3ee022a56ad1795bb759
spent
true